ZIP Code 80478 (Grand County, Colorado) is home to about 1,604 residents. The median household income of $109,973 is above the Grand County median ($84,558).
From 2019 to 2023, ZIP Code 80478's population grew 20.7% from 1,329 to 1,604, while its median household income rose 33.5% from $82,375 to $109,973.
13.6% of residents live below the poverty line. Households average 2.43 people.

| Year | Population | Median household income | Median home value | Median gross rent |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2019 | 1,329 | $82,375 | $492,000 | $1,088 |
| 2020 | 1,491 | $81,740 | $675,600 | — |
| 2021 | 1,479 | $61,613 | $636,400 | — |
| 2022 | 1,766 | $97,227 | $803,800 | — |
| 2023 | 1,604 | $109,973 | $993,100 | — |
Each year is a US Census Bureau ACS 5-year estimate ending that year.
